the Bugatti of amps (which weighs just as much)
Posted by Green Lantern on July 2, 2021 at 18:24:50:
the $2,000,000 'Opera only' amp:
articlespecs:
This unquestionably gorgeous state of the art amp features six 30 kW triple-insulated toroidal transformers, 2,112 high current bipolar transistors, half a dozen fan coolers to keep running temperature under control, 24 analog (RCA/XLR) inputs and six digital, 12 output channels, and 192 speakON connections. It's reported capable of producing an awe-inspiring 160,000-watts of power (though the specs show output configurations of 2 x 60,000 W RMS, 6 x 20,000 W RMS or 12 x 10,000 W RMS), and has been designed to handle any speaker load.
